Output 7c102503fe2f35b14a00812f8b1791b2139bc3c4d1869d98a04ad842ac12a6a2:1

value
2603751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82277385bf8fa206cb709d6c9e16b1c405100b87 OP_EQUAL
address
3DZD2bwgjgFAqJAZqaf35y7HHm6hw7E8Ys
transaction
7c102503fe2f35b14a00812f8b1791b2139bc3c4d1869d98a04ad842ac12a6a2